Abstract

A critical examination of several graphical methods for obtaining unperturbed polymer dimensions from viscosity measurements has been made. The relative merits of each are discussed and a modified form of an equation proposed by Bohdanecky is presented. It is suggested that three of the equations be used in a complementary fashion to obtain accurate estimates of ( R ̄ 2 0) 1 2 from data in non-ideal solvents.
